WebDec 19, 2024 · Beginning January 1, 2024: State minimum wage: $12.00 per hour State tipped minimum wage: $3.00 per hour. ... The City of Albuquerque, Bernalillo County, the City of Las Cruces, the City of Santa Fe, and Santa Fe County currently enforce their own minimum wage. Businesses should be aware that the state will enforce the highest …
